Output eca6272071fe5e2f23e1e9f034454b3a58f8bf38c00e8e2c82c0f92a289bd6cf:0
- value
- 25416887
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ae20faef236c7485af69db09d52a4175c28c44 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18StLDqoWkrL5KzFAECXU7GsaSLBSMWNp6
- transaction
- eca6272071fe5e2f23e1e9f034454b3a58f8bf38c00e8e2c82c0f92a289bd6cf
- confirmations
- 423345
- spent
- true